Acoustic and Excess Thermoacoustic Study of Polar - Polar and Polar -Non Polar Binary Liquid Mixtures
Keywords:
Ultrasonic velocity, Adiabatic compressibility, Molecular interaction.Abstract
The ultrasonic velocity (u) and density (ρ) have been measured for binary mixtures of 1-Chlorobutane with benzene and nitrobenzene in different molar concentrations at temperature of 303.16 K and frequency of 2 MHz The data of u and ρ have been used to evaluate excess adiabatic compressibility (βE) and excess volume (VE) to study molecular interaction. The study reveals that interaction is maximum in the category polar- polar mixture.
